BIMP
Photos & Graphics
BIMP is a free, open source photo editing software for Windows. It has features for batch editing images including resizing, cropping, rotating, color adjustments, adding text, and more.

PlayBasic
Games
PlayBasic is a proprietary programming language and IDE for learning and developing 2D video games. It uses a BASIC-style syntax which is easy to learn and allows for rapid game prototyping. Some key features include sprites, sounds, tiles, scrolling backgrounds and more.
